How Reliable is the Chrysler Pt Cruiser?

Based on 279,642 MOT tests across 18,504 vehicles.

68.6%
Pass Rate
5,599
Miles/Year
26
Year Lifespan
18,504
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Suspension arm rubber bush deteriorated resulting in excessive movement 18,061
Track rod end ball joint has excessive play 16,572
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 10,501
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 7,633
Br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ick 6,390
